37094629777920

37,094,629,777,920 is an even composite number composed of eight pr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 37094629777920 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 8 prime factors (large circles) and 3840 divisors.

37094629777920 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and, eight h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 37094629777920:

29 × 35 × 5 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 19 × 1291

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 11 × 13 × 17 × 19 × 1291)
